What is CDBG?

In 2014, the City began receiving an annual allocation of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) funds through the US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D)

This program provides grants for neighborhood revitalization, affordable housing, and/or to improve community facilities and services. All projects and programs must principally benefit low-and moderate-income persons.

City of Walla Walla’s 5-yr average annual allocation is $394,909 and varies year to year.

Applying for CDBG 2026 Funds

CDBG funds are allocated annually following CDBG Advisory Board scoring and recommendation for final City Council review and approval.

Past CDBG projects

Early Learning and Community Playgrounds

Walla Walla Public Schools, $145,000

Homeowner Assistance Project

Tri-County Habitat for Humanity, $80,684

Services for Unhoused Residents

Blue Mountain Action Council, $49,311

Emergency Home Repair

City of Walla Walla, $40,000

Neighborhood Cleanup

City of Walla Walla, $12,000
